The answers to the questions in the clues for this webbox are located in Grand Canyon National Park, North Rim, in the far northern part of Arizona. Letterboxes are not allowed to be physically placed in national parks. So, I have created this webbox. You must actually visit the area of the clues; however, you need to go to the Web to obtain your finders stamp and sign the log book.
Take U. S. Highway Alt 89 and then State Highway 67 to the North Rim of Grand Canyon National Park. Park in the large lot at North Rim Village.
Find the Transept Trail which starts near the Grand Canyon Lodge and walk north on it. You will eventually arrive at a small archeological excavation site on the right (east) side of the trail with an interpretive sign titled “Prehistoric Ruin”.
